You'd be better off driving to IPExpert, NMC or CCBootcamp before choosing
another (GK or other course). I don't think you'll go wrong with any of
those and you'll also get more out of attending one of these than doing an
online course. The online courses are good, but the bootcamps/advanced
classroom courses give you a lot of hands on/hand holding type training.

Good luck with your decision, all of these are worth the drive...
